Bedrock geology of the southwestern part of the North Range, Cuyuna district, Minnesota
R. G. Schmidt
1958, Miscellaneous Field Studies Map 181
The Cuyuna manganiferous iron-ore district is in central Minnesota in Morrison, Crow Wing, and Aitkin Counties.  The length of the district is about 68 miles, extending northeastward from a point near Randall, in Morrison County, to a point 11 miles east of the community of Hassmann in Aitkin County; the...
Periodic heat flow in a stratified medium with application to permafrost problems
Arthur H. Lachenbruch
1958, Open-File Report 58-57
Solutions to the Fourier heat equation for quasi-steady periodic flow in a stratified semi-infinite medium can be obtained readily by standard methods. The results have wide application to studies of earth-temperature variations induced by diurnal, annual, and other periodic variations in ground surface temperature. Much of the previous work on...
Origin of manganese deposits of Busuanga Island, Philippines
Ronald Keith Sorem
1958, Open-File Report 58-98
The manganese deposits of Busuanga Island, Palawan, are tabular and broadly lenticular bodies which lie conformably within a thick sequence of deformed abort beds. The purpose of this study is to determine the probable mode of origin of the deposits. Similar deposits in other parts of the world have been...
